Toni Kroos, former Real Madrid sentinel, recently looked back on Paris Saint-Germain’s performances in the Champions League. In his podcast, the German also mentioned the management of Ousmane Dembélé during the semi-final against Bayern Munich. Replaced during the match even though he was a major element of the match, the 2025 Ballon d’Or reacted in a beautiful way. “He brings out the best player in the world at 65 minutes and he high-fives him, and then he encourages his teammates from the bench. Nobody complains. And that shows a lot of the respect we have for a coach like him, how a coach like that gets that and especially how he makes the right decisions” he indicated.

Very admiring the work of the capital’s players, the former Madrid player also highlighted the attitude of the native of Vernon. And she was exemplary on the lawn of the Allianz Arena in Munich. “We see him shouting at his teammates to speed up from the bench, and not like the 90% of other players who think they’re the stars of their teams: start gesturing on the pitch and then sit on the bench like an unhappy sausage”. Qualified for the Champions League final, the Parisians will have to challenge Arsenal and Kroos believes in a double.
